I don't know of any springs in LG that are shallow enough to affect the thickness of the ice.

There are some areas that are notorious for thin ice because of current; between Speaker Heck Island and Assembly Point and between 14 Mile Island and the shore near Shelving Rock for sure, other spots in the narrows but I don't get up there much.

This afternoon I checked around the docks in Diamond Point and there was no ice execpt over in a very shallow bay, water still needs to cool a little more the the wind needs to die.

Guys will be out on Huddle by Friday, maybe Thursday; every year (when they can) a few take their chances on 1.5-2 inches there it seems.
